Content Warning was one of the games featured during the Nintendo Indie World presentation, coming exclusively to the Nintendo Switch 2 next year. In the game, you and three friends journey underwater to film spooky goings-on in order to go viral, but there’s a catch. You might die...horribly.
Content Warning blew up on Steam joining the likes of similar co-op chaos games including Phasmophobia and Lethal Company. The game will make extensive use of the Switch 2 gamechat features and I hope there’s a setting where, if you’re using a camera, you can put your friends actual faces on their avatars. We’ll see if my wish comes true when Content Warning launches next year.
